97 changes: 97 additions & 0 deletions components/future_ext/src/retry.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,97 @@
// Copyright 2022-2023 CeresDB Project Authors. Licensed under Apache-2.0.

//! Util function to retry future.

use std::time::Duration;

use futures::Future;

// TODO: add backoff
// https://github.com/apache/arrow-rs/blob/dfb642809e93c2c1b8343692f4e4b3080000f988/object_store/src/client/backoff.rs#L26
pub struct RetryConfig {
pub max_retries: usize,
pub interval: Duration,
}

impl Default for RetryConfig {
fn default() -> Self {
Self {
max_retries: 3,
interval: Duration::from_millis(500),
}
}
}

pub async fn retry_async<F, Fut, T, E>(f: F, config: &RetryConfig) -> Fut::Output
where
F: Fn() -> Fut,
Fut: Future<Output = Result<T, E>>,
{
for _ in 0..config.max_retries {
let result = f().await;

if result.is_ok() {
return result;
}
tokio::time::sleep(config.interval).await;
}

f().await
}

#[cfg(test)]
mod tests {
use std::sync::atomic::{AtomicU8, Ordering};

use super::*;

#[tokio::test]
async fn test_retry_async() {
let config = RetryConfig {
max_retries: 3,
interval: Duration::from_millis(5),
};

// always fails
{
let runs = AtomicU8::new(0);
let f = || {
runs.fetch_add(1, Ordering::Relaxed);
futures::future::err::<i32, i32>(1)
};

let ret = retry_async(f, &config).await;
assert!(ret.is_err());
assert_eq!(4, runs.load(Ordering::Relaxed));
}

// succeed directly
{
let runs = AtomicU8::new(0);
let f = || {
runs.fetch_add(1, Ordering::Relaxed);
futures::future::ok::<i32, i32>(1)
};

let ret = retry_async(f, &config).await;
assert_eq!(1, ret.unwrap());
assert_eq!(1, runs.load(Ordering::Relaxed));
}

// fail 2 times, then succeed
{
let runs = AtomicU8::new(0);
let f = || {
if runs.fetch_add(1, Ordering::Relaxed) < 2 {
return futures::future::err::<_, i32>(1);
}

futures::future::ok::<_, i32>(2)
};

let ret = retry_async(f, &config).await;
assert_eq!(2, ret.unwrap());
assert_eq!(3, runs.load(Ordering::Relaxed));
}
}
}
